The Science of the Micro-Steamer Effect

For years, conventional culinary wisdom dictated that placing solid barriers inside an air fryer basket severely disrupts the fundamental mechanism of the device. The Ninja Air Fryer relies on rapid convection heating—circulating superheated air at extreme velocity to cook food evenly from all angles. Consequently, completely blocking this essential airflow with standard baking parchment usually results in pale, undercooked meals and potential safety hazards. However, food scientists and culinary experts advise that strategically piercing your baking parchment alters the thermodynamic environment entirely, harnessing the heat rather than blocking it.

By punching a calculated grid of small holes into the paper, you transform a restrictive barrier into a highly functional semi-permeable membrane. This ingenious technique allows just enough intense radiant heat to penetrate the paper for optimal surface browning, whilst simultaneously trapping the ambient moisture naturally released by the chicken beneath it. This trapped vapour creates a robust micro-steamer effect, essentially basting the meat in its own natural juices and preventing the volatile moisture loss that typically ruins lean cuts of poultry.

Decoding the Physics: Convection Meets Moisture Retention

Understanding the delicate interplay between high-velocity heat and moisture evaporation is critical for any serious home chef. When a chicken breast is exposed to 180 degrees centigrade of rapidly circulating air, the vital surface moisture evaporates in mere minutes. This aggressive dehydration completely halts the Maillard reaction—the complex chemical process responsible for deep flavour profiles and rich browning—resulting in a tough, rubbery exterior that is unpleasant to consume. By introducing the pierced parchment shield, you effectively throttle the evaporation rate. Studies in thermal dynamics demonstrate that maintaining a high humidity level directly around the protein allows internal temperatures to rise steadily and safely without compromising the integrity of the exterior flesh.

Diagnostic Checklist: Symptom = Cause

  • Symptom: Dry, stringy texture upon slicing = Cause: Excessive direct airflow stripping surface moisture; the parchment paper lacks sufficient perforations to regulate the intense heat.
  • Symptom: Soggy, pale underside with no colour = Cause: A total lack of perforation causing condensation pooling; the natural moisture cannot escape and boils the meat.
  • Symptom: Uneven cooking or dangerous raw spots = Cause: Overcrowding the frying basket or severely overlapping the parchment, which completely blocks the crucial cyclonic air channels.

The Essential Blueprint: Precision Execution and Material Selection

Implementing the pierced parchment method requires exact execution and an uncompromising approach to quality. Using standard, cheap greaseproof paper instead of true heavy-duty baking parchment is a frequent and dangerous error; greaseproof paper completely lacks the essential non-stick silicone coating and may actively smoke, burn, or degrade under high convection heat. Furthermore, the physical size of the perforations is paramount to your success. Using a standard office hole punch to create precise 5-millimetre gaps ensures that the excess steam can safely vent without ever exposing the delicate flesh to the harsh, drying winds of the internal fan.

The Top 3 Execution Steps

  • 1. The Preparation Phase: Take a high-quality sheet of unbleached silicone baking parchment. Fold it in half twice for stability, and use a standard office hole punch or the tip of a sterilised metal skewer to create evenly spaced 5mm holes across the entire surface area.
  • 2. The Application Strategy: Lightly coat your premium chicken breast with exactly one teaspoon of cold-pressed olive oil and your chosen dry rub spices. Place the meat centrally in the Ninja Air Fryer basket, and drape the pierced parchment directly over the top of the protein, carefully tucking the edges down slightly to form a protective, loose dome.
  • 3. The Thermal Cycle: Program the appliance to a steady 165°C for exactly 14 minutes. Do not succumb to the temptation of opening the drawer during the first 10 minutes, as this instantly releases the critical trapped steam envelope and ruins the micro-climate.
